什么是大数据平台对接
-
大数据平台对接是指不同大数据平台之间进行数据传输、数据交换以及系统集成的过程和技术。在当今信息爆炸的时代,企业和机构所拥有的数据量呈指数级增长,而这些数据通常分布在不同的数据源和数据存储系统中,包括关系型数据库、NoSQL数据库、数据仓库、数据湖等。大数据平台对接的目的就是将这些分散在各个数据存储系统中的数据整合在一起,实现全面的数据管理和分析,从而为企业的决策提供更加准确和全面的数据支持。
以下是大数据平台对接的一些关键内容:
-
数据集成:大数据平台对接的核心任务之一是数据集成,即将不同数据源的数据整合在一起,形成一个统一的数据视图。数据集成的过程包括数据提取、数据转换和数据加载等环节,通过这些过程将数据从不同的数据源抽取出来,并经过整合、清洗和转换等处理,最终加载到目标系统中,使得不同数据源的数据可以进行有效的交互和分析。
-
数据传输和交换:在大数据平台对接过程中,数据的传输和交换是非常重要的环节。不同的数据平台通常采用不同的数据传输协议和数据格式,因此需要通过统一的数据传输和交换方式来实现不同平台之间的数据交换。常见的数据传输方式包括数据库连接、API调用、文件传输等,而数据交换格式可以选择JSON、XML、AVRO等格式。
-
系统集成:大数据平台通常由多个组件和子系统组成,涵盖数据存储、数据处理、数据分析等功能。在对接不同的大数据平台时,需要进行系统集成,确保各个组件之间能够有效地协同工作。系统集成通常涉及到不同技术栈的融合,包括数据库管理系统、数据处理框架、消息队列系统、调度系统等。
-
数据安全和隐私保护:在大数据平台对接过程中,数据安全和隐私保护是至关重要的考虑因素。由于涉及到多个数据源和数据存储系统的数据交换,因此需要采取一系列安全措施来保护数据的机密性、完整性和可用性。这包括数据加密、访问控制、权限管理、数据脱敏等措施,确保数据在传输和存储过程中不会被泄露或遭到篡改。
-
性能优化和故障处理:在大数据平台对接实施过程中,需要对系统的性能进行优化,并建立有效的故障处理机制。性能优化包括数据传输速度的提升、系统的并发处理能力的加强等,以确保数据的实时性和准确性。而故障处理则包括监控系统的健康状态、自动化故障诊断和恢复等,以确保系统能够在出现故障时快速恢复正常状态。
1年前 -
-
大数据平台对接是指不同的数据平台之间进行数据交换、共享、整合和分析的过程。在当今的大数据时代,企业通常会使用多个数据平台来存储和处理不同类型和来源的数据,这些数据平台可能包括数据仓库、数据湖、云存储等。大数据平台对接的目的是让这些数据平台能够无缝地协同工作,使企业能够更好地利用数据来支持业务决策和创新。
大数据平台对接通常涉及以下几个方面的工作:
-
数据提取与传输:不同数据平台之间的数据格式和存储方式可能不同,需要将数据从一个平台提取出来,并通过适当的方式传输到另一个平台。常见的数据传输方式包括ETL(抽取、转换、加载)、API调用、文件传输等。
-
数据转换与清洗:由于不同数据平台的数据格式和结构可能存在差异,需要对数据进行转换和清洗,使其能够在接收平台上被正确解释和处理。数据转换可能涉及数据格式的转换、字段映射、数据合并等操作,而数据清洗则包括数据去重、空值处理、数据修复等工作。
-
数据整合与存储:对接不同数据平台的数据,需要将其整合到一个统一的数据存储中,以便进行进一步的分析和挖掘。这可能涉及到数据的归档、存储策略的制定、数据安全性的保障等方面的工作。
-
数据分析与应用:通过对接不同数据平台的数据,企业可以实现跨平台的数据分析和挖掘,以发现数据之间的关联和趋势,并为业务提供更深入的洞察。这可以帮助企业改进决策、优化业务流程、挖掘商机等。
总之,大数据平台对接是一项复杂而关键的工作,需要企业具备一定的技术和管理能力,以确保数据的完整性、准确性和安全性,从而实现大数据的最大化潜力。
1年前 -
-
什么是大数据平台对接?
大数据平台对接是指不同大数据平台之间进行数据传输、数据处理以及服务集成的行为。在大数据领域,各种大数据平台(如Hadoop、Spark、Flink等)都有自己独特的优势和适用场景,但通常单一的平台无法满足所有需求。因此,需要将不同的大数据平台进行对接,使它们可以协同工作,实现更复杂、更高效的数据处理和分析任务。
大数据平台对接的重要性
大数据平台对接的重要性主要体现在以下几个方面:
-
资源互补:不同的大数据平台各有优势,通过对接可以实现资源互补,充分利用各平台的特点,提高数据处理和分析的效率和性能,满足更多的业务需求。
-
数据共享:企业内部可能存在多个大数据平台,不同部门使用不同的平台进行数据处理和分析,通过对接这些平台,实现数据的共享与互通,避免数据孤岛问题。
-
服务集成:大数据平台对接可以将不同平台上的服务整合到一起,为用户提供更全面、更完善的数据处理服务,实现数据的流转和价值最大化。
大数据平台对接的方法
-
数据传输:一个大数据平台的数据可能需要传输到另一个大数据平台进行处理,常见的模式包括批量传输和实时传输。批量传输适用于大规模数据的离线处理,如使用Sqoop将数据从Hive导入到HBase;实时传输则适用于需要即时响应的场景,如利用Kafka将数据流实时传输到Spark Streaming进行处理。
-
数据处理:不同大数据平台的数据处理方式和语法可能不同,对接时需要考虑数据格式的转换和适配。例如,在将数据从Hadoop迁移到Spark时,可以使用Apache Parquet格式进行数据存储,以便在不同平台上高效处理数据。
-
服务集成:大数据平台对接可能需要整合不同平台上的服务,以实现更复杂的数据处理流程。例如,结合Apache NiFi和Apache Kafka实现数据的采集、传输和实时处理,将不同平台的服务有机地结合在一起,构建更加灵活和强大的数据处理流水线。
-
安全和权限控制:在进行大数据平台对接时,需要考虑安全和权限控制的问题。确保数据在传输和处理过程中的安全性,避免数据泄露和数据篡改。可以通过数据加密、访问控制、身份认证等方式来加强数据安全性。
大数据平台对接的操作流程
大数据平台对接的操作流程一般包括以下几个步骤:
-
需求分析:首先需要明确对接的目的和需求,确定要对接的大数据平台以及数据传输、处理、集成等方面的具体需求。
-
平台选型:根据需求分析的结果选择合适的大数据平台,并评估其对接的可行性和效果。
-
数据准备:对接前需要进行数据准备工作,包括数据清洗、数据格式转换等操作,确保数据能够顺利地在不同平台之间传输和处理。
-
对接实施:根据需求和数据准备工作,实施对接的具体操作,包括数据传输、数据处理、服务集成等步骤,确保数据能够在不同平台之间流转和处理。
-
测试和验证:对接完成后需要进行测试和验证,验证对接的效果和性能是否符合预期,确保数据可以正常传输和处理。
-
优化和调整:根据测试和验证结果进行优化和调整,进一步提高对接的效率和性能。
-
监控和维护:对接完成后需要进行监控和维护工作,定期检查系统运行情况,及时处理可能出现的问题,确保系统稳定运行。
结语
大数据平台对接是大数据领域中非常重要的一环,通过对接不同平台实现资源互补、数据共享和服务集成,可以更好地满足企业的需求,提高数据处理和分析的效率和质量。在进行大数据平台对接时,需要仔细分析需求、选择合适的平台、准备数据、实施对接、测试验证、优化调整,并定期监控和维护,以确保对接的效果和稳定性。
1年前 -


